LA MACHINE POÉTIQUE | YIA PARIS 2017
​19. – 22.10.2017 | LA MACHINE POÉTIQUE
at Carreau du Temple, Paris (FR)

works by Yvonne Good (CH), Roy Andreas Hofer (CH), Hans Marchetto (CH), Francesca Meier (CH), Mirjam Spoolder (CH), Ana Vujic (CH), Andrea Wilmsen (D)

At YIA Art Fair in Paris 2017 kunsthallekleinbasel is pleased to present a curated group show with works by Yvonne Good (CH), Roy Andreas Hofer (CH), Hans Marchetto (CH), Francesca Meier (CH), Mirjam Spoolder (CH), Ana Vujic (CH) and Andrea Wilmsen (D). The show is curated by Jasmin Glaab, the founder of kunsthallekleinbasel. Since 2014 the artist-run gallery was located in an inhabited apartment in Basel (Switzerland), during 2017 the initiative will be on tour.

Yvonne Good (CH)

Yvonne Good (*1984, Sursee, CH) lives and works in Zürich (CH). After her matriculation she studied Fine Arts from 2007 to 2011 at “F+F Schule für Kunst und Mediendesign” in Zurich. In between she completed a scholarship in Art/Action at HEAD (Haute école d’art et design) in Geneva (CH). Good works especially in the following fields: performance, video and language.

Roy Andreas Hofer (CH)

Roy Andres Hofer (1976 in Basel, CH) lives and works in Rheinfelden AG as an artist, organizer and graphic designer. He studied the arts of Lithography (1993-1997), Schule für Gestaltung Basel (1993-1995), HGKZ (2002). He is also the organizer of the CAMPBASEL, the ONEsize show and the „into the deep woods“ pop up shows during the Art Basel week. With his artist run gallery Roy takes part on various international art fairs such as; Art Copenhagen, CUTLOG NYC, SLICK Paris, SetUp Bologna, Art Market Budapest, SWAB Barcelona, Room Art Fair Madrid, Art Edition Seoul among others.

Hans Marchetto (CH)

Bild
Hans Marchetto (*1956 in Winterthur) lives in Zurich. He did an apprenticeship as a painter and is an anarchist since he was 20 years old. In his artistic work he is engaged with visual poetry and Land-Art.

Francesca Meier (CH)

Bild
Francesca Meier (*1960 in Antananarivo, MDG) lives and works as a freelance designer and artist in Basel.She did an apprenticeship in textile design (1977-1980) and studied fashion design at the Basler Kunstgewerbeschule (1985-1987). She traveled, lived and worked in America, the Netherlands, Madagascar, India, Morocco, Greece and France. Her main subjects of interest are history of craftsmanship, architecture, landscape and cities.

Mirjam Spoolder (CH)

Mirjam Spoolder (born in Nieuw-Heeten NL) lives and works since 2007 as a freelance artist in Basel (CH). Spoolder studied sculpture at AKI Art Academy in Enschede (NL), as well as Stage-Management at RCTH (Rotterdam Centre for Theatre) and art history at LOI (Leidse Onderwijsinstellingen) in Leiden (NL). At FHNW (Fachhochschule Nordwestschweiz) in Basel she earned her Master in Fine Arts with the emphasis in Performance Art. 2014/15 she won a studio stipend by Atelier Mondial (previously IAAB) and spent six months in India.

Ana Vujic (CH)

​Ana Vujic (*1981 in Pozarevac, SRB) lives and works as freelance artist and art critic in Basel (CH). She did studie art history in Basel and works as a teacher in this field (main focus: Urban Art). Sice 2007 she wrights regularly for galleries or newspapers and moderated a radio broadcast about politically motivated street art. Since 2011 she works as freelance artist and exhibits regularly in switzerland and abroad.

Andrea Wilmsen (D)

Bild
Andrea Wilmsen (*1970 in Düsseldorf, DE) lis a Berlin based photographer. Details of the everyday, the hidden and the overlooked are topics of her work. Structure and minimalism are recurring elements. In the casual she creates a poetic essence. By depicting the usual in an unusual way she questions the idea of perception with its conditions and subjectivity. Andrea's work has been shown internationally in solo and group exhibitions and was featured in art and architecture magazines.
